@import url("../beheer/css/baseStyle.css");

body {
	background:#120e0c url('../images/bg_body.jpg') no-repeat;
	background-position:top center;
	background-attachment:fixed;
	margin:0;
	padding:0;
	height:100%;
	width:100%;
	font-family:"Arial";
	font-size:12px;
	color:#ffffff;
	overflow-y:scroll;
}
a {
	outline:none;
}
.width100{
	width:100%;
}
#wrap {
	width:1056px;
	min-height:auto;
	background:transparent;
	position:absolute;
	left:50%;
	top:0;
	margin-left:-525px;
	padding:0 0 20px 0;
	}
	#eventbutton {
		position:absolute;
		top:5px;
		right:5px;
		border:0;
	}
	#gastenboek {
		position:absolute;
		top:110px;
		right:90px;
		border:0;
		background:url('../images/gastenboek.png') no-repeat;
		width:186px;
		height:71px;
	}
	#gastenboek img {
		border:0;
	}
	#gastenboek:hover {
		width:186px;
		height:71px;
		background:url('../images/gastenboek_hover.png') no-repeat;
	}
	#gastenboek a{
		width:186px;
		height:71px;
		display:block;
		text-decoration:none;
	}
	#link_gastenboek {
		width:130px;
		height:50px;
		display:block;
		position:absolute;
		top:140px;
		right:175px;
		z-index:1000;
	}
	#link_gastenboek img {
		border:0;
	}
	#eventbutton img {
		border:0;
	}
	#table_main {
		width:1056px;
		height:auto;
		margin-top:125px;
		}
		#table_main_top {
			width:1056px;
			height:329px;
			background:url('../images/bg_header.png') no-repeat;
			vertical-align:top;
			}
			#content_left_top {
				width:460px;
				float:left;
				vertical-align:top;
				position:relative;
				padding:0 0 0 15px;
				}
				#logo {
					position:absolute;
					top:45px;
					left:50px;
					border:0;
				}
				#companyname {		
					width:800px;
					color:#2a211a;
					font-family:"Georgia";
					font-size:35px;
					position:absolute;
					top:40px;
					left:245px;
				}
				#company {
					position:absolute;
					top:110px;
					left:245px;
					}
					.contactgegevens {
						padding:23px 0 0 0;
						font-family:"Arial";
						font-size:12px;
						line-height:22px;
						color:#2a211a;
						}
						.contactgegevens a {
							font-family:"Arial";
							font-size:12px;
							line-height:22px;
							text-decoration:none;
							color:#f47421;
						}
						.contactgegevens a:hover {
							text-decoration:underline;
							color:#f78940;
				}
				#tableTalen {
					position:absolute;
					top:115px;
					left:839px;
					}
					.languageContainer, .languageActiveContainer {
						padding:0 12px 0 12px;
						}
						.languageContainer a img {
							border:0;
						}
						.languageActiveContainer a img {
							border:1px solid #ffffff;
						}
				#tableNavigatie {
					position:absolute;
					top:165px;
					left:435px;
					}
					.menuItem a {
						width:auto;
						height:60px;
						display:block;
						font-family:"Georgia";
						font-size:19px;
						color:#ffffff;
						text-decoration:none;
						padding:33px 8px 0 8px;
						background:transparent;
					}
					.menuItem a:hover { 
						/*background:transparent url('../images/bg_menuitem_hover.png') repeat-y;*/
						color:#ffd6bb;
					}
					.menuItemActive a {
						width:auto;
						height:60px;
						display:block;
						font-family:"Georgia";
						font-size:19px;
						color:#f47421;
						text-decoration:none;
						padding:33px 8px 0 8px;
						background:transparent;
					}
					.menuItemSpacer {
						width:1px;
						height:68px;
						background:#3f3e3d;
						border-right:1px solid #121212;
					}
		#table_main_middle {
			height:auto;
			width:1056px;
			background:url('../images/bg_main.png') repeat-y;
			}
			#content_left {
				width:328px;
				height:auto;
				float:left;
				position:relative;
				top:-29px;
				left:0;
				color:#23241f;
				padding:0 38px 0 55px;
				}
				.tableHeader {
					color:#2a211a;
					font-family:"Georgia";
					font-size:30px;
					height:45px;
					}
					.itemDate, .itemOverzichtDate {
						color:#252621;
						font-weight:bold;
						font-size:10px;
						font-family:"Georgia";
					}
					.itemOverzichtDate {
						color:#ffffff;
					}
					.itemSmallDate {
						color:#252621;
						font-weight:bold;
						font-size:10px;
						font-family:"Georgia";
					}
					.itemName, .itemOverzichtName {
						color:#252621;
						font-size:18px;
						line-height:22px;
						font-family:"Georgia";
						text-decoration:none;
					}
					.itemOverzichtName {
						color:#ffffff;
					}
					.headerMeer {
						color:#252621;
						font-size:18px;
						line-height:22px;
						display:block;
						padding:3px 0 2px 0;
						font-family:"Georgia";
						text-decoration:none;
					}
					.itemSmallLeesmeer {
						font-family:"Georgia";
						font-size:12px;
						font-weight:bold;
						color:#131110;
						text-decoration:none;
						margin-top:2px;
						float:right;
					}
					.itemSmallLeesmeer:hover {
						color:#4e4e4e;
					}
					.containerSmallItem {
						border-bottom:1px solid #b2b2b1;
						padding:5px 5px 5px 0;
					}
					.itemSmallName {
						color:#252621;
						font-size:12px;
						line-height:22px;
						font-family:"Georgia";
						text-decoration:none;
					}
					.itemIntro {
						color:#d65f12;
						font-size:12px;
						line-height:23px;
						font-family:"Arial";
					}
					.itemLeesmeer, .itemOverzichtLeesmeer {
						display:block;
						width:327px;
						color:#131110;
						text-align:right;
						text-decoration:none;
						border-bottom:1px solid #b2b2b1;
						font-family:"Georgia";
						font-size:12px;
						font-weight:bold;
						margin:0;
						padding:0 5px 5px 0;
					}
					.itemOverzichtLeesmeer {
						width:550px;
						font-family:"Georgia";
						font-size:12px;
					}
					.itemLeesmeer:hover {
						color:#4e4e4e;
					}
				#main_left_top {
					width:328px;
					height:auto;
					float:left;
					position:relative;
				}
				#main_left_bottom {
					width:328px;
					height:auto;
					float:left;
					position:relative;
					margin-top:40px;
			}
			#content_right {
				width:580px;
				height:auto;
				vertical-align:top;
				color:#fff;
				font-size:12px;
				line-height:23px;
				font-family:"Arial";
				float:right;
				position:relative;
				padding:0 30px 0 25px;
				}	
				.pageHeader {
					display:block;
					font-family:"Georgia";
					font-size:30px;
					padding:0 0 15px 0;
					color:#f47421;
				}
				.googleLink {
					font-size:14px;
					font-family:"Georgia";
					font-weight:bold;
					color:#753f00;
					text-decoration:none;
				}
				.googleLink:hover {
					text-decoration:underline;
				}
				#content_right a {
					color:#f47421;
					font-size:12px;
					font-family:"Arial";
					text-decoration:none;
				}
				#content_right a:hover {
					color:#f78940;
					font-size:12px;
					font-family:"Arial";
					text-decoration:underline;
				}
				.fullitemDate {
					color:#ffffff;
					font-weight:bold;
					font-size:10px;
					font-family:"Georgia";
				}
				.fullitemName {
					color:#ffffff;
					font-size:18px;
					line-height:22px;
					font-family:"Georgia";
				}
				.fullitemIntro {
					color:#d65f12;
					font-size:12px;
					font-style:italic;
					padding:15px 0 15px 0;
					line-height:23px;
					font-family:"Arial";
				}
				.table_content {
					float:left;
					width:426px;
					margin-top:20px;
					}
					.table_content_top {
						width:426px;
					}
					.table_content_middle {
						width:396px;
						padding:0 15px 0 15px;
						height:auto;
						background:url('../images/bg_content.png') repeat-y;
						vertical-align:top;
						font-family:"Arial";
						font-size:13px;
						color:#bfa797;
						}
						.table_content_middle a {
							font-family:"Arial";
							font-size:14px;
							text-decoration:none;
							color:#f47421;
						}
						.table_content_middle a:hover {
							text-decoration:underline;
							color:#f78940;
						}
						.float_right {
							float:right;
						}
						.float_left {
							float:left;
						}
						.containerAlbum {
							padding:0 20px 20px 0;
							vertical-align:bottom;
						}
						.containerAlbum a img {
							border:2px solid #f47421;
							width:100px;
						}
						.containerImage {
							padding:0 20px 20px 0;
						}
						.containerImage a img {
							border:2px solid #f47421;
							width:100px;
						}
						.table_content_bottom {
							width:426px;
			}
			#aanmeldform {
					float:left;					
				}
				.pageTitle {
					font-weight:bold;
					font-size:20px;
					font-style:italic;
					color:#ffffff;
				}
				.form_title {
					color:#2a211a;
					font-family:"Georgia";
					font-size:20px;
					font-weight:bold;
					text-align:center;
					padding:41px 0 30px 55px;
				}
				.form_label {
					color:#261d17;
					font-size:14px;
					color:#ffffff;
					font-family:"Georgia";
					text-align:right;
					padding:0 10px 0 0;
				}
				.form_label_submit {
					text-align:left;
					padding:15px 0 0 0;
				}
				.input_text, .input_textarea {
					width:200px;
					height:18px;
					background:#fff url('../images/bg_input.jpg') repeat-x;
					line-height:18px;
					padding:0 5px 0 5px;
					font-family:"Georgia";
					font-size:12px;
					color:#292019;
					border:1px solid #130f0b;
				}
				.input_textarea {
					height:150px;
					padding:5px;
				}
				.input_submit {
					width:145px;
					border:1px solid #f47421;
					text-align:center;
					background:#ffffff;
					font-weight:bold;
					font-family:"Georgia";
					padding:5px 15px 5px 15px;
					cursor:pointer;
				}
				.input_submit_hover {
					width:145px;
					border:1px solid #f47421;
					text-align:center;
					background:#ffffff;
					font-weight:bold;
					font-family:"Georgia";
					color:#f47421;
					padding:5px 15px 5px 15px;
					cursor:pointer;
				}
				.incorrect_field {
					color:#b90000;
				}
				.containerGuestbookitem {
					width:570px;
					height:auto;
					float:left;
					padding:10px 0 10px 0;
					border-bottom:1px solid #837064;
					}
					.guestbookItemTable {
						width:570px;
					}
					.guestbookSom {
						padding:10px 0 0 0;
					}
					.guestbookSubmit {
						padding:10px 0 0 0;
					}
					.gbiName {
						width:430px;
					}
					.gbiDate {
						width:80px;
					}
					.gbiTime {
						width:40px;
						padding:0 20px 0 0;
					}
					.gbiDate, .gbiTime {
						font-size:9px;
						font-family:"Georgia";
						color:#fff;
						text-align:right;
					}
					#gastenboekbericht {
						width:100%;
					}
					.label_guestbook {
						font-family:"Georgia";
						font-size:12px;
						color:#753f00;
				}				
	#realisatie {
		position:absolute;
		bottom:51px;
		right:50px;
		}
		.realisatielink {
			padding-left:40px;
		}
		.realisatielink a {
			font-size:11px;
			color:#f47421;
			text-decoration:none;
		}
		.realisatielink a:hover {
			text-decoration:underline;
			color:#f78940;
}
